+ # QueryFilters
2
+
3
+ Hello there! You can use this tiny library to parse pretty query strings to pretty hashes or arrays.
4
+
5
+ ## Installation
6
+
7
+ Add this line to your application's Gemfile:
8
+
9
+ ```ruby
10
+ gem 'query_filters'
11
+ ```
12
+
13
+ And then execute:
14
+
15
+ $ bundle
16
+
17
+ Or install it yourself as:
18
+
19
+ $ gem install query_filters
20
+
21
+ ## Usage
22
+
23
+ ```
24
+ QueryFilters.parse('date_gteq=20-11-2018,date_lteq=20-12-2018')
25
+ ```
26
+
27
+ Produces:
28
+
29
+ ```
30
+ { date_gteq: '20-11-2018', date_lteq: '20-12-2018' }
31
+ ```
32
+
33
+ ### Nested params
34
+
35
+ ```
36
+ QueryFilters.parse('date_gteq=20-11-2018,date_lteq=20-12-2018,posts:title=what about dogs,posts:order=title_desc')
37
+ ```
38
+
39
+ Produces:
40
+
41
+ ```
42
+ {
43
+ date_gteq: '20-11-2018',
44
+ date_lteq: '20-12-2018',
45
+ posts: { title: 'what about dogs', order: 'date_desc' }
46
+ }
47
+ ```
48
+
49
+ ### Configuration
50
+
51
+ You can configure parser through options:
52
+
53
+ ```
54
+ QueryFilters.parse('posts/title=what about dogs;posts/order=title_desc',
55
+ nesting_separator: '/',
56
+ assignment_separator: ':',
57
+ filters_separator: ';',
58
+ symbolize_keys: false
59
+ )
60
+ ```
61
+
62
+ Produces:
63
+
64
+ ```
65
+ {"posts"=>{"title"=>"what about dogs", "order"=>"title_desc"}}
66
+ ```
67
+
68
+ Default options are:
69
+
70
+ * nesting_separator `:`
71
+ * assignment_separator `=`
72
+ * filters_separator `,`
73
+ * symbolize_keys `true`
74
+

@@ -0,0 +1,61 @@
1
+ require 'active_support/core_ext/hash/deep_merge'
2
+ require 'forwardable'
3
+
4
+ module QueryFilters
5
+ class Parser
6
+ extend ::Forwardable
7
+
8
+ DEFAULT_OPTIONS = {
9
+ nesting_separator: ':',
10
+ assignment_separator: '=',
11
+ filters_separator: ',',
12
+ symbolize_keys: true
13
+ }.freeze
14
+
15
+ attr_reader :query, :options, :filters
16
+
17
+ def_delegator :query, :query_string
18
+
19
+ def initialize(query, options = {})
20
+ @query = query
21
+ @options = DEFAULT_OPTIONS.merge(options)
22
+ parse
23
+ end
24
+
25
+ def parse
26
+ @filters = query_string.split(options[:filters_separator]).map do |filter|
27
+ parse_filter(filter)
28
+ end
29
+ self
30
+ end
31
+
32
+ def to_hash
33
+ filters_hash = {}
34
+ filters.each { |filter| filters_hash.deep_merge!(filter) }
35
+ filters_hash
36
+ end
37
+
38
+ private
39
+
40
+ def parse_filter(filter)
41
+ key, value = split_filter(filter)
42
+ keys = key.split(options[:nesting_separator])
43
+
44
+ keys = keys.map(&:to_sym) if options[:symbolize_keys]
45
+
46
+ nested_hash_from_array(keys + [value])
47
+ end
48
+
49
+ def split_filter(filter)
50
+ filter.split(options[:assignment_separator])
51
+ end
52
+
53
+ def nested_hash_from_array(array)
54
+ if array.size == 1
55
+ array.first
56
+ else
57
+ { array.shift => nested_hash_from_array(array) }
58
+ end
59
+ end
60
+ end
61
+ end
